Morristown Tennessee Household Income
The Census ACS 1-year survey reports that the median household income for the Morristown Tennessee metro area was $47,326 in 2019, the latest figures available. Morristown median household income is $8,745 lower than the median Tennessee household income and $18,386 less than the US median household income. 2020 metro income data (including Morristown median household income) will be released in September of 2021. Real Median Household Income for Morristown Tennessee
2019 | 1 Year Change | 3 Year Change | |
---|---|---|---|
US | $65,712 | +4.21% | +7.05% |
Tennessee | $56,071 | +5.15% | +8.41% |
Morristown | $47,326 | -2.01% | +0.17% |
Trends in Morristown, TN Real Median Household Income since 2005
The current median household income for Morristown is $47,326. Real median household income peaked in 2018 at $48,299 and is now $973 (2.01%) lower.
Real Median Household Income: Morristown, Tennessee, National
Historical Inflation Adjusted Median Household Income for Morristown
Date | US | Tennessee | Morristown |
---|---|---|---|
2019 | $65,712 | $56,071 | $47,326 |
2018 | $63,059 | $53,324 | $48,299 |
2017 | $62,927 | $53,544 | $46,765 |
2016 | $61,383 | $51,720 | $47,247 |
2015 | $60,187 | $51,015 | $43,209 |
2014 | $58,001 | $47,952 | $41,662 |
2013 | $57,437 | $48,694 | $45,023 |
2012 | $57,307 | $47,705 | $42,544 |
2011 | $57,531 | $47,496 | $39,902 |
2010 | $58,809 | $48,721 | $43,555 |
2009 | $59,988 | $49,840 | $41,981 |
2007 | $62,717 | $52,367 | $45,705 |
2005 | $60,684 | $51,015 | $47,843 |
Morristown Family Income
The ACS 1-year data shows the median family income for Morristown was $63,610 in 2019. Compared to the median Tennessee family income, Morristown median family income is $6,383 lower. Real Median Family Income for Morristown Tennessee
2019 | 1 Year Change | 3 Year Change | |
---|---|---|---|
US | $80,944 | +4.06% | +6.92% |
Tennessee | $69,993 | +4.71% | +8.31% |
Morristown | $63,610 | +2.40% | +9.71% |
Trends in Morristown, TN Real Median Family Income since 2005
At $63,610, the median family income for Morristown was at a new inflation adjusted high in 2019.
Real Median Family Income: Morristown, Tennessee, National
Historical Inflation Adjusted Median Family Income for Morristown
Date | US | Tennessee | Morristown |
---|---|---|---|
2019 | $80,944 | $69,993 | $63,610 |
2018 | $77,786 | $66,846 | $62,121 |
2017 | $77,064 | $65,628 | $54,416 |
2016 | $75,707 | $64,624 | $57,981 |
2015 | $73,660 | $62,405 | $52,089 |
2014 | $71,246 | $60,055 | $51,565 |
2013 | $70,386 | $60,120 | $55,162 |
2012 | $69,752 | $59,506 | $50,105 |
2011 | $70,009 | $59,549 | $50,639 |
2010 | $71,221 | $60,027 | $52,170 |
2009 | $72,962 | $61,330 | $54,436 |
2007 | $75,612 | $64,206 | $55,738 |
2005 | $73,269 | $62,925 | $57,599 |
Morristown Per Capita Income
The ACS 1-year survey shows the per capita income for Morristown was $26,948 in 2019. Compared to the median Tennessee per capita income, Morristown median per capita income is $4,276 lower. Real Per Capita Income for Morristown Tennessee
2019 | 1 Year Change | 3 Year Change | |
---|---|---|---|
US | $35,672 | +3.57% | +7.57% |
Tennessee | $31,224 | +4.73% | +8.20% |
Morristown | $26,948 | +10.03% | +14.31% |
Trends in Morristown, TN Real Per Capita Income since 2005
At $26,948, the per capita income for Morristown was at a new inflation adjusted high in 2019.
Real Per Capita Income: Morristown, Tennessee, National
Historical Real Per Capita Income for Morristown
Date | US | Tennessee | Morristown |
---|---|---|---|
2019 | $35,672 | $31,224 | $26,948 |
2018 | $34,444 | $29,815 | $24,492 |
2017 | $33,788 | $29,999 | $24,078 |
2016 | $33,163 | $28,858 | $23,574 |
2015 | $32,351 | $28,290 | $22,347 |
2014 | $31,228 | $26,940 | $22,717 |
2013 | $30,982 | $27,128 | $22,484 |
2012 | $30,476 | $26,430 | $21,588 |
2011 | $30,425 | $26,566 | $22,463 |
2010 | $30,622 | $26,396 | $22,603 |
2009 | $31,545 | $27,115 | $23,066 |
2007 | $32,987 | $28,946 | $24,276 |
2005 | $32,854 | $28,989 | $24,654 |
